Eastern Virginia Medical School Summary and Profile: The Eastern Virginia Medical School is amongst the 93 excellent universities and colleges that can be found in the Old Dominion State of Virginia (Va. / VA) and was established in the year of 1973. The Eastern Virginia Medical School is a Medical School educational institution, with an enrollment of approximately 556 students (male: 56%, female students: 44%). When was The Eastern Virginia Medical School established? The Eastern Virginia Medical School was established in 1973.
What is the motto of The Eastern Virginia Medical School? The motto of the Eastern Virginia Medical School is "Teaching, Discovering, Caring.". The purpose of a motto is to express the spirit and principles of an organization in just a few short, meaningful words.
Eastern Virginia Medical School Notable alumni: The term 'Notable alumni' refers to distinguished graduates of the Eastern Virginia Medical School who have excelled in a particular field of expertise. The names of highly successful, previous students of the Eastern Virginia Medical School are Yvonne Cagle, Chris Adrian, William F. DeLuca, MD, Ralph Northam, David M. Brown, Siobhan Dunnavant, Julien Modica.
